Green Economy Initiative
The United Nations (UN) Environment Programme launched the Green Economy Initiative (GEI) in 2008 to create a UN system-wide perspective on energy use and development. The initiative’s main task is to provide policy and analysis in support of investment in green technologies in a planned transition away from the carbon pollution of fossil fuels. This is a macroeconomic approach, and no single solution can be applied globally.
The UN’s Environmental Management Issue Management Group on the Green Economy was tasked to prepare a report on how the UN system could support countries in making a coherent transition to a green economy.
